최근 일본어 공부를 시작했는데, 하라는 일본어 공부는 안하고 이런짓이나 하고 있습니다.
다들 아시다 싶이 일본어가 띄어쓰기가 없고, 후리가나가 학생들용 교재에나 있는거다 보니 아직 초급 수준에서 노는 사람들은 문서 보거나 할때 애로사항이 꽃피는 경우가 있는것 같아서 그 사람들을 위해 간단하게 만들어 봤습니다.
(컴퓨터가 알아서 띄어쓰기/발음을 판단해 주는거라 당연히 잘못 되는 경우도 있으리라 믿습니다ㅠ 제대로 되는건지 초보인 저는 알 방법이 없으니 ㅠ 빨리 초급딱지 떼고 이거 안쓰는 날이 왔음 좋겠네요.)
사용법은 걍 왼쪽 빈칸에다가 일본어 복붙 하시거나 직접 타이핑 해 넣으시면 됩니다.
타이핑을 하다가 1초 이상 쉴 경우 오른쪽 결과가 업댓 됩니다.
(실시간으로 하려다 보니 좀 버벅거릴 위험이 있어서.... 실시간 기능은 나중에 async 패턴으로 넣을게요)
오른쪽 위에 후리가나 표시 여부 선택 가능하고, 폰트사이즈와 줄간격 조절 가능합니다.
윈도10 32/64비트 (윈도 10은 필수입니다. 아래버전은 라이브러리가 없어 지원 예정 없습니다)
.net 4.5
환경에서만 작동 확인했습니다.
늘 그렇듯 피드백은 깃허브(이슈)나 이곳 클리앙에서 댓글로 받습니다~
---------------------
소스코드 저장소
https://github.com/magicsgram/JapaneseSpacer
최신버전 프로그램 링크
https://github.com/magicsgram/JapaneseSpacer/raw/master/ReleaseBins/JapaneseSpacer.7z
---------------------
업데이트로그
버전1.0: 첫 버전
버전 1.1: 가타가나에 후리가나가 추가되지 않도록 수정
버전 1.2: 글자가 아닌곳에 후리가나가 추가되지 않도록 수정 (괄호라던지..)
버전 1.3: 컴퓨터에 설치된 다른 폰트 선택 가능(기본 Yu Gothic UI). 너무 긴 문장 (100자 이상) 결과가 잘 안나오는 문제 일부 개선.
버전 1.4: 모드를 3개로 나누었습니다. 띄어쓰기만 하는 모드. 후리가나 넣어주는 모드, 한자를 히라가나로만 보여주는 모드
스크린샷
저도 뭐 걍 윈도 내장 기능 쓰는거라 정확도에 대한 신뢰도가 높진 않은데...
재미있는 프로그램이네요. ㅎㅎ
문장을 집어넣으면
각 단어의 발음 (간지의 경우 히라가나로 발음표시, 카타가나의 경우도 히라가나로 발음표시, 히라가나일 경우에도 걍 히라가나로 발음 표시)
+ 해당 단어가 어절의 시작점인지 여부
이렇게만 나옵니다. 그 정보를 가지고 재구성 하는겁니다.
일단
1. 글자가 히라가나고 발음도 히라가나면 후리가나를 표시하지 않고,
2. 글자라 가타가나이고 발음이 히라가나인 경우도 후리가나를 표시하지 않고,
3. 글자가 있는데 위에 두 경우가 아니라면 후리가나를 표시합니다. (대부분의 간지들이 이에 포함)
4. 단어가 어절의 시작점이라고 표시된 경우 앞에 빈칸을 추가하여 띄어쓰기 처리합니다.
이런 규칙으로 만든겁니다:)
한다를 Ctrl + C 하면 한자하나하나 한글뜻과 요미카타를 나타내어주는거였거든요
카일로님꺼도 한자하나하나마다의 뜻까지 나온다면 더 좋을것같습니다.